Senior Manager, Digital User Experience-13017660
Description
The Senior Manager, Digital User Experience will be responsible for creating competitively differentiated online experiences that delight Global Corporate Payment clients. The successful candidate will work closely with different project teams to solve complicated interaction problems and ensure that UX best practices are followed.
General Responsibilities
- Partner with product management to develop product vision
- Develop compelling visual artifacts (high-level storyboards, mockups, wireframes, prototypes, etc.) to effectively communicate UX needs to internal teams and stakeholders
- Reinforce consistent design patterns across platforms
- Lead user acceptance and usability testing to validate designs
- Create and maintain User Interface standards
- Research the latest UX and interaction concepts, presentation layer technologies, digital best practices, online trends, etc., and provide recommendations
Qualifications
General Qualifications (Required)
- Bachelor’s degree – Preference given to candidates whose degree is in one of the following areas (or similar): Fine/Graphic Arts, Interaction Design, Psychology, Human Factors, Marketing Communications, etc.
- Strong communication skills to effectively present ideas both verbally and visually
- Comfortable in all parts of the user-centered design process, including: research methods, user interviews, personas, wireframes, information architecture diagrams, screen designs, interaction designs and UI specifications
- Experience creating visual concepts and prototypes using industry-standard tools
- Can scale concepts from low to hi-fi: whiteboard photos to gorgeous designs
- Familiarity with enterprise software architecture, systems, and designs
- Aptitude to identify complex problems and distill them down into simple solutions
- Self-starter with the ability to learn new technology quickly
- Highly organized to meet deadlines and stay within a budget
- Experience working in the financial industry is a plus
Qualifications Specialty:
- UX/UI Designer: This area of emphasis applies to candidates with background and experience centered primarily in visual and interaction design for digital products
- 3-5 years experience in visual and interaction design for the web (agency experience preferred)
- Portfolio demonstrating a breadth of experience in visual and interaction design
- Skill planning and designing for Responsive Web Design (RWD), including mobile and tablet design, and a mobile-first methodology
- Demonstrated expertise in Adobe CS products, including excellent file organization (layers)
- Clear documentation of desired interactions and elements for development
- Experience designing infographics and other data visualizations
Qualifications Specialty:
- UX Strategist: This area of emphasis applies to candidates with background and experience centered primarily in UX research, strategy, and related activities
- Proven experience developing end-to-end UX strategies and artifacts (research and other methodologies, personas, UX hypotheses, storyboards, prototypes, data visualizations, etc.)
- Proficient in conducting user testing, both formal and informal
- Skill creating unbiased user testing and research scripts (at least one example)
- Experience creating low-fidelity mockups (or better) of UX recommendations, screen designs, and interaction models/designs
- Agency experience preferred
Qualifications Specialty:
- Data Analyst: This area of emphasis applies to applicants with background and experience centered primarily in data analysis, visualization, and recommendations related to UX activities
- Demonstrated proficiency using analytics software, such as Adobe SiteCatalyst, Google Analytics, etc. (activities including: site traffic, tagging, campaign setup and management, data aggregation, etc.)
- Insight into user behavior and experience nuances based on existing data
- Skill in and proven experience determining relevant metrics-based user activities, including whether UX and behavior hypotheses are correctly represented in overall tagging and tracking activities of the site (A/B testing, tree logic, etc.)
- Portfolio of data analyses, visualizations, and UX recommendations that were instrumental in improving real-world user experience
- Proficiency designing meaningful and visually appealing infographics
